Title: Retention sweeper skips tombstoned rows in Quillbase

So the nightly sweeper happily deletes expired records but ignores anything tombstoned before the cutoff migration. Means we're hoarding data past the 90-day policy — not great. Fix is to include tombstone timestamps in the sweep predicate. Future maintainers: don't "optimize" that query without reading this ticket first. Repro confirmed on the build tagged below.

pipeline stamp: htk4_66df

Queueshift replaces the homegrown job queue (grindwheel) as of this sprint. Deploy order matters: drain grindwheel workers first, then flip the dispatcher flag, then start Queueshift consumers. Rollback is the reverse; do not run both consumers simultaneously or jobs double-fire. Staging soak completed Friday with no dead-letter growth. Remaining work: remove grindwheel cron entries and archive its metrics dashboard. Deploys go through the standard pipeline; no manual steps beyond the flag flip. Current deployment configuration follows.

config for yahof-tajop:
zorath:
  pin: 7493
  metrics_host: metrics.zorath.tolvaqsys.internal
  tenant: praiel
  seal: seal_fd9cd4f1

# Settings: ORM migration (Project Tangleroot)
# New team members: this module bridges the legacy Hexmapper ORM
# and the new repository layer. Do not add models to the old mapper;
# everything new goes through repositories. The legacy layer stays
# frozen until the Q3 cutover. Dual-write is ON in staging only —
# never enable it in prod without sign-off. Both layers share one
# staging database, reachable via the string below.

primary connection of kawig-yagap = redis://oliael_svc:JD@db-e0e2.lumicio.internal:5432/wenax

**Postmortem timeline — Farelight pricing experiment**

14:22 — On-call paged after checkout conversions dropped sharply on the Farelight platform. Investigation showed the ticket-pricing experiment had begun serving the treatment price to 100% of traffic instead of the intended 10% split, due to a misconfigured rollout flag pushed earlier that afternoon. Experiment was halted at 14:41 and prices reverted. The deploy responsible was identified by the token recorded below.

session token of fadug-hahap = htk3_554